Product Overview
Torque Solution TS-ST-607 Torque Solution Drivers Side Transmission Mount: Ford Focus ST 2013+ / RS 2016+
No Longer Available or Special Order Only.
Torque Solution
Torque Solution
Torque Solution
Torque Solution